The ACT Government is seeking expressions of interest from suitably qualified and highly motivated persons for appointment as the Chair to the Sentence Administration Board.

The Sentence Administration Board plays a crucial role in the ACT’s criminal justice system. Appointment to the Sentence Administration Board is a unique opportunity to contribute to the administration of offender management in the ACT.

Specifically, the Sentence Administration Board is responsible for critical aspects of parole, periodic detention and release on licence in accordance with the Crimes (Sentence Administration) Act 2005.

Board members are required to have high standards of integrity, impartiality and objectivity, as well as a sound understanding of administrative law principles.  In addition, the Chair of the Sentence Administration Board is a judicial position and applicants must be judicially qualified.

The Board sits one day a week in Canberra.  Appointments to the Board are for a period of up to three years and remuneration is in accordance with ACT Remuneration Tribunal determinations.
